Welcome to this beautiful and spacious apartment located in one of Sunset Park, Brooklyn’s first Finnish prewar co-op buildings. This unit features two large bedrooms and one additional windowed den/home office - truly no space is wasted here! The unit was just renovated in 2022 and features brand new floors throughout (besides the kitchen), along with brand new appliances and cabinetry throughout the kitchen and bathroom.

Tucked between Park Slope and Bay Ridge, Sunset Park is a bit of a hike from Manhattan and Downtown Brooklyn. Relative obscurity has kept rents low for decades, although that appears to be slowly changing as brownstone families are priced out of Park Slope and Carroll Gardens. A new hipster wave is beginning here: Industry City, a cluster of 16 warehouses on cobblestone streets, now hosts Smorgasburg, The Brooklyn Flea, and Mister Sunday, a day dance party in the summer. The galleries, tech conferences, rooftop movie screenings, and countless artisan shops in that complex are slowly putting Sunset Park on the map for young people.
